Taylor ISD reports bond projects largely complete; about $7.7 million remains uncommitted

Taylor ISD Board of Trustees · September 23, 2025

Taylor ISD presented a final overview of its 2022 bond program, describing secured vestibules, HVAC and skylight work, new CTE labs and other campus renovations, and said roughly $7.7 million remains uncommitted after interest and savings while final contractor reconciliation continues.

Taylor ISD trustees heard a final update on the districts 2022 bond program, with project leads saying most school upgrades are finished and about $7,700,000 remains uncommitted as the district closes out contracts.
